So, What Now? Your Personalized Path Forward
Recognizing yourself is the first and most powerful step. The next step is to make a simple, targeted shift.
For the “Endless Planner”: Your strength is organization. Your challenge is action. Your Shift: Implement a “5-Minute Rule.” If a task will take less than five minutes, do it immediately instead of scheduling it. Break one big plan into one tiny action and do it today.
For the “Energy Rollercoaster”: Your strength is passion. Your challenge is consistency. Your Shift: Focus on building a non-negotiable morning routine. Just 15 minutes of a consistent wake-up time, hydration, and light movement can stabilize your entire day.
For the “People-First Giver”: Your strength is empathy. Your challenge is boundaries. Your Shift: Schedule 30 minutes of “uninterruptable you time” into your calendar every day. Treat it with the same importance as a meeting with your boss.
For the “Quiet Overthinker”: Your strength is depth. Your challenge is momentum. Your Shift: Practice setting a timer for decisions. Give yourself 60 seconds to make a small choice (what to wear, what to eat for lunch), and then act. Train your brain to value action over perfection.
